Pacific Northwest saw surge in ICE arrests at end of 2025

Mar 11, 2026

The Pacific Northwest experienced a spike in ICE arrests at the end of 2025, with arrests climbing from fewer than 250 between October-December 2024 to nearly 2,250 during the same period in 2025. Washington saw over 2,340 arrests in 2025, a 152% increase from 2024, with particularly high concentrations in Yakima County relative to its population and in the Portland area. The surge coincided with intensive immigration enforcement efforts including Operation Black Rose in Oregon, which used license plate scanning and database checks to identify people for deportation.
